TOP FIVE ESSENTIAL LAPTOP ACCESSORIES

Having the right laptop accessories is extremely essential if you want to stay productive while traveling. In this article we will have a look at the essential laptop accessories.

1. Notebook Security Cables

With notebook security cables you will be able to protect your machine against theft. They should be used when you have to leave your laptop behind in a hotel room or another place.

2. UPS Devices
Don’t overlook the importance of UPS devices. Having a reliable UPS device at your disposal will help protect against potential data loss while you are on the go.

3. Portable Surge Protectors

While traveling don’t forget to carry a portable surge protector with you. It will help prevent your laptop from getting zapped due to voltage fluctuations.

4. External Storage
An external storage device like a flash drive is durable and easy to use. Try to carry one all the time. And when you buy a storage device, look for one cross-compatible with Mac and Windows systems.

5. Portable Laptop Desks
Portable laptop desks help you work more comfortably. If they are big enough you will also be able to use an external mouse.

WHICH LAPTOP ACCESSORIES ARE SUITABLE FOR YOU?

Today almost everyone uses a laptop - from a film star to a chef, a business professional to a musician. It is customized to suit your needs and offer you the best value for your money. The question is what is it that you bought your laptop for? Are you a busy traveler? Or is your laptop for entertainment purposes? Could it be that the laptop is your style statement? Tired of the jargons and websites pushing for all possible accessories for your laptop?

Following are some laptop accessories trimmed to meet your requirement and help you choose the correct one.

Are you a business professional?
Do you travel often and carry your laptop wherever you go? Your needs are different from that of a student. The most useful laptop accessories for you are:
1. Back-up Options: Keep your back up in a portable hard drive, CDs or even in flash drives. You don’t want your valuable presentation getting lost!
2. Power Adapter: If you travel across continents, you must carry a power adapter.
3. Surge Protector and UPS: Beat the weather and voltage fluctuations of the place you are in by keeping a surge protector and a UPS device handy.
4. Connectivity: When you travel regularly you should power your laptop with wireless connectivity – Bluetooth, Wi-Fi, broadband modem, etc.
5. Presentation Kit: Accessorise your laptop with a portable projection screen weighing less than 5lbs. and remote control projection device like pointers.

Are you a musician?
Are you a DJ or a musician? Do you need to record your beats often or mix music? Following accessories may serve your purpose:
1. An external hard drive with minimum 7200rpm to play audio tracks at high frequency.
2. External USB ports to assist lots of plug-ins.
3. Software like Edit Pro or Audacity to edit your recorded music.
4. Laptop Stand with accessories tray for your CDs and players. It gives you the height advantage to connect your keyboard and record your music easily.
5. Finally a USB mixer and an external dynamic microphone.

Are you a serious gamer?
To satisfy the gamer in you the must-have accessories for your laptop are:
1. External keyboard and mouse since it is not ergonomically correct to use in-built laptop keyboard for long periods.
2. A good set of speakers to enhance the gaming experience.
3. USB dual shock Joypad and Joystick.

Are you into multimedia development?
Are you a graphic designer or a multimedia developer? Are you into character animation? Then you must have a pensketch and graphic drawing tablet for all your sketches. Using a mouse to sketch for longer periods is not good for your hand and posture.

Do you want pure entertainment?
For an entertainment buff, the best laptop accessories are:
1. A good pair of speakers.
2. A TV-tuner so that you do not miss out on any entertainment.
3. S-Video Cables.

Is your laptop your style statement?
Based on your style statement you can dock your laptop in a lovely pink bag, accessorise it with cool studs or choose from a range of stunning laptop covers.

In conclusion, whatever your need be, do remember to choose the processor, RAM, Hard Disc and audio-visual cards accordingly.

TOP 9 LAPTOP ACCESSORIES

So you have your spanking new laptop sitting on your desk. You now want to make full use of your investment. Your laptop model and make will help you decide the kind of accessories that might address your requirements. However irrespective of the kind of work you do, there are some accessories that you must have for your laptop to get the most out of a portable computer.

1. Laptop Bag: A cosy comfortable home for your laptop with lots of compartments to make room for laptop accessories, pen, paper, etc. is essential. Laptop bags come in the form of a shoulder-strap bag, as a backpack, and even in a wheeled trolley for those who travel quite so often. Price Range: $20 - $120.

2. Power Adapter: What good is your laptop if you can’t watch your favourite film at 30,000 feet or get the road directions while driving? A laptop power adapter will charge your laptop anywhere. Try to get one that works with different models and across continents. Prices start from $120.

3. Back-up: Back up for all the data in your laptop is absolutely necessary. You can choose a portable external hard drive that you can carry around in your laptop bag. If your laptop doesn’t have a DVD burner you can consider adding an external DVD burner to take back-ups in CDs. Keep some thumb drives or flash drives to take back-ups or for file transfers. Price depends on the type of back-up.

4. Security Cables: A laptop is a portable device. Anybody can pick it up and take it away if you leave it unattended. Having proper security measures for is important. Security cables are generally made of steel and have locking devices at both ends. Price: $5.00.

5. External Keyboard and Mouse: If you plan to work on your laptop at a stretch then it is advisable that you get an external keyboard and a mouse. The compact keyboard of a laptop and touchpad mouse is not ergonomically sound for long time use.

6. Docking Station: A docking station helps you in optimising your time spent in connecting or disconnecting your laptop. Connect your peripherals like the keyboard, printer, etc. to the docking port which is connected by a single cord to the laptop. So to take your laptop somewhere else you just need to disconnect it from the docking station. An USB mobile port with Ethernet will cost you around $100.

7. Networking and Connectivity: If you are Internet-savvy or need to stay connected all the time and anywhere, then the must-have laptop accessories for your laptop would be an external Bluetooth (if your laptop doesn’t have an in-built one) for data transfer and a Wi-Fi card to get connected in Wi-Fi Hot zones. You may also think of having correct cables to connect to Ethernet or a telephone modem as per your requirement. A wireless broadband router can also come handy.

8. Maintenance Kit: For long and smooth performance of your laptop, you need to maintain it regularly. Keep a stock of disposable cleaning clothes and a keyboard vacuum handy. A laptop cooling pad helps you when the laptop fan fails to deliver.

9. Communication: To make communication personal and easy via your laptop opt for a webcam, a set of speakers and headset microphone.
